貌似已经半年多没写一篇帖子了,充分的说明要么老总一天折腾的让人心齐疲惫,没心情去写;要么另外一种可能就是自己不思进取,说白了就是懒。好在这种状态在今天被打破了。MoNey加油。众所周知,想在EntityFrame实体框架中使用类似于SQL语句中like的效果时就的使用Contains方法了。可是关于Contains方法使用过程中会出现的细节问题,并没有专门的文章来指出来。小弟才疏学浅,一直只做些b
SQL LIKE 操作符LIKE 操作符用于在 WHERE 子句中搜索列中的指定模式。SQL LIKE 语法SELECT column_name(s)FROM table_nameWHERE column_name [NOT] LIKE pattern;SQL 通配符在 SQL 中,通配符与 SQL...
转载
2015-03-12 13:36:00
81阅读
这是 Go 提供的操作 SQL/SQL-Like 数据库的通用接口,但 Go 标准库并没有提供具体数据库的实现,需要结合第三方的
原创
2023-12-07 09:46:23
191阅读
静默虚空 | 作者本文针对关系型数据库的一般语法。限于篇幅分为3篇发布。本文侧重说明用法,不会展开讲解特性、原理。1基本概念1. 数据库术语数据库(database) - 保存有组织的数据的容器(通常是一个文件或一组文件)。数据表(table) - 某种特定类型数据的结构化清单。模式(schema) - 关于数据库和表的布局及特性的信息。模式定义了数据在表中如何存储,
转载
2023-12-30 16:48:07
110阅读
# MySQL中的Like查询和数据库字段使用方法
MySQL是一个流行的关系型数据库管理系统,常用于存储和管理大量的数据。在MySQL中,我们经常需要使用Like查询来模糊匹配数据库中的字段,以便能够更灵活地检索数据。本文将介绍如何在MySQL中使用Like查询以及数据库字段的使用方法。
## Like查询介绍
在MySQL中,Like查询是一种用于模糊匹配字符串的查询语句。通常我们可以使
原创
2024-03-29 06:19:14
66阅读
1、简介Elasticsearch具备以下特点 (1)分布式,无需人工搭建集群(solr就需要人为配置,使用Zookeeper作为注册中心) (2)Restful风格。一切API都遵循Rest原则,容易上手 (3)近实时搜索,数据更新在Elasticsearch中几乎是完全同步的2、安装和配置由于处于安全考虑Elasticsearch默认不允许root账号运行(创建新用户)(上传Elasticse
mysql的数据库的高可用性的架构大概有以下几种:集群,读写分离,主备。而后面两种都是通过复制来实现的。下面将简单介绍复制的原理及配置,以及一些常见的问题 一。复制的原理 MySQL复制基于主服务器在二进制日志中跟踪所有对数据库的更改(更新、删除等等)。每个从服务器从主服务器接收主服务器已经记录到其二进制日志的保存的更新,以便从服务器可以对其数据拷贝执行相同的更新。 将主服务器的数据拷贝到从服务器
# Elasticsearch与Java数据库交互探究
Elasticsearch(简称ES)是一个开源的高性能搜索引擎,广泛应用于数据存储和实时搜索。而Java则是一个编程语言,常用于构建各种应用程序。在实际开发中,可能会遇到需要在Java程序中查询ES数据库的场景。本文将为您介绍如何使用Java与Elasticsearch相结合, 进一步展示如何实现模糊查询。
## Elasticsear
# Java实现数据库like功能
作为一名经验丰富的开发者,我将教会你如何在Java中实现数据库的like功能。首先,让我们来看一下整个实现过程的流程图。
```mermaid
flowchart TD
A[连接数据库] --> B[构建SQL语句]
B --> C[执行查询]
C --> D[获取结果]
```
## 连接数据库
在实现like功能之前,首先需要
原创
2024-02-06 08:03:30
68阅读
文章目录MySQL——索引索引的说明一、索引的种类及说明1、索引的种类(基于算法)2、索引树的高度3、索引的说明(1)B树索引(2)辅助索引(普通的单列辅助索引)(3)聚簇索引(4)联合索引(5)唯一索引(6)前缀索引(7)覆盖索引二、索引的相关命令及测试1、索引的查询命令:2、索引的创建语句:3、联合索引的创建过程及说明DESC执行计划中TYPE类型的讲解对于DESC中其它字段的解释4、建表做
jpa使用like查询,需要拼接字符串,如下oracle用法://dao层代码@Query(value = "SELECT * FROM TABLENAME WHERE USER_NAME LIKE '%'||?1||'%'", nativeQuery = true)List<Map<String, Object>> queryUserInfoByName(String u
原创
2022-08-31 18:46:09
182阅读
# SQL Server 2008数据库中文LIKE语句的实现
在SQL Server 2008中,当我们使用`LIKE`语句进行中文字符匹配时,有时可能会遇到困难。这里将引导你解决这个问题,让你的`LIKE`语句能够识别中文。
## 解决方案流程
我们将分以下几个步骤来确保`LIKE`能够正确处理中文字符:
| 步骤 | 描述 |
|----
原创
2024-10-08 04:37:15
139阅读
jpa使用like查询,需要拼接字符串,如下oracle用法://dao层代码@Query(value = "SELECT * FROM TABLENAME WHERE USER_NAME LIKE '%'||?1||'%'", nativeQuery = true)List<Map<String, Object>> queryUserInfoByName(S...
原创
2021-08-10 11:09:59
1297阅读
1. like %keyword 索引失效,使用全表扫描。但可以通过翻转函数+like前模糊查询+建立翻转函数索引=走翻转函数索引,不走全表扫描。 2. like keyword% 索引有效。 3. like %keywor
原创
2014-06-07 17:12:13
1815阅读
目录存储过程定义语法: 视图定义语法索引定义语法触发器定义例子存储过程定义什么是存储过程:相当于java的方法(重用)存储过程的优势:1:重用2:速度快(不同于sql语句,预编译执行的,在服务器上)3:安全性高(看不到sql语句、需要权限)存储过程的不足:存储过程依赖于sql服务器,不能实现迁移!语法:创建存储过程: Create procedure 存储过程名称(参数列表:
一、数据准备1. 创建测试表--创建 部门表
create table if not exists dept
(
deptNo int,
deptName string,
loc int
)
row format delimited fields terminated by '\t';
--创建 员工表
create table if not exists emp
(
emp
转载
2024-06-26 12:26:50
78阅读
在 MySQL 的 InnoDB 的情况下,对某一建过索引的列进行 like 模糊查询时like “%XX” 是不会走索引的like “XX%” 还是会走索引的但是还是存在一些特殊的情况,MySQL 的底层会帮我们优化,使上面的 2 条结论变成 不一定。表结构 SQLCREATE TABLE `test_table`(
`id` int unsigned auto_increment comm
转载
2023-09-26 20:49:26
249阅读
在mysql中如果我们要模糊查询数据我们可以使用like带%%号来实现查询,下面我来简单的介绍一下关于mysql like使用方法 MySQL提供标准的SQL模式匹配,以及一种基于象Unix实用程序如vi、grep和sed的扩展正则表达式模式匹配的格式一、SQL模式SQL的模式匹配允许你使用“_”匹配任何单个字符,而“%”匹配任意数目字符(包括零个字符)。在
MySQL中,SQL的模式
转载
2015-05-22 10:23:00
141阅读
对很多前端工程师而言,不懂后台的确是一件很痛苦的事情。就像一个装修师傅,只会做门面,不会盖房子,落了单就做不成独立的产品。纵然js的功能越来越强大,若要做一个独立的app,很多时候我们不可避免地要用到后台数据库。于是我们很苦逼地去翻看php,.net,sql,纵使我们产品的规模可能很小很小。有没有一种轻量易用的简易后台数据库呢?Parse 是由YC孵化出来的、专为移动应用提供后台服务的云计算平台,
转载
2024-05-13 22:05:08
13阅读
优化器为我们进行了“等价变换”,“避重就轻”,还有可恶的null捣乱,导致平时认为很简单的select count(*/字段) from table 查询都出现了令人难以预料的执行计划,而实际上优化器做的事情比我们想象中的要多得多,纠缠于“索引谓词白名单”和“索引谓词黑名单”毫无意义,把语句放在数据库中跑一下,出个执行计划,然后再拿出来讨论才是明智之举。
转载
2024-08-03 16:08:40
28阅读